Google Cloud to invest USD 15 billion in India to set up first AI hub in Visakhapatnam
Google Cloud has announced its biggest-ever investment in India, pledging around USD 15 billion over the next five years to set up its first Artificial Intelligence (AI) hub in Visakhapatnam, Andhra Pradesh.
